Orka Financial is currently recruiting for a growing Logistics business based in the West Drayton who seek to hire an confident well established Finance Assistant to join their Finance team.Key Responsibilities:

  • Processing and paying supplier invoices.
  • Processing customer invoices.
  • Raising Purchase Orders.
  • Credit Control/Credit Management.
  • Supporting the Finance Team with any other tasks including VAT Returns, Payroll, Finance System Management, Year-End Tasks.
  • Supporting the Finance Team and Department Heads with any Management reporting.
  • Ad hoc office administration tasks.

Key Skills:

  • Attention to detail.
  • Experience in a Finance Role.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• IT ability including MS Word and MS Excel.
  • Ability to adapt quickly to new software.
  • Excellent at creating and maintaining positive working relationships with interpersonal skill, both remotely and face to face.
  • Excellent time management and prioritisation of work often with conflicting deadlines.
  • Ability to radiate positivity and confidence to work as part of a developing and growing team.
  • Reliable and punctual, with a positive professional attitude and approach to work.

Salary:£28,000-£32,000 Dependent upon experience + further benefits
